Pikangikum Donations on the Road

Hundreds of tonnes of children's clothes, diapers and food items collected by Family and Children Services Rainy River last month are on their way to Pikangikum.

They're being delivered in two trailers provided by the Ontario Provincial Police.

Constable Anne McCoy is one of four officers making the trip.

"We're all going to take the cargo in two of our emergency response trailers," says McCoy, "and haul them up with our suburbans in a convoy that includes representatives from Family and Children's Services with us."

The trailers were loaded yesterday afternoon by FACS staff and OPP, along with members of the Fort Frances Lakers.

The group will leave Fort Frances this morning, arriving in the remote community north of Red Lake later this afternoon.
